Even the way you sit can help or damage your posture. How to sit properly? Put your feet exactly on the floor, straighten your back, tighten your stomach. Spread the center of gravity between the feet and the spine. Of course, in the ideal case, the center of gravity (the load of the total body weight) should be distributed evenly. In order for you to always have a correct posture, you must remember this constantly. Do not sit in one place and water posture for a long time, constantly change position (every 30-40 minutes). Stretch, change the pose, walk as far as possible, in order to ease the strain on the spine.

Provided that you walk correctly, your posture is formed naturally. And it is also necessary to walk properly. Here are a few recommendations. Do not lower your head down - proudly raised head will give you a more confident look and will form a posture. The shoulders should be in a lowered and even condition, slightly reclined. Try to pull in the belly - this will help strengthen the press and the muscles of the waist, which keep the lower back parts in the right position.

Useful for posture and some exercises with weights. Why do you take dumbbells that are not too heavy for you. Take in hands on a dumbbell and carry out such exercises: lift shoulders upwards-downwards, execute rotation by humeral joints (hands thus are lowered). These exercises are aimed at strengthening the upper back, which is of great importance for maintaining proper posture.

Strengthening the middle part of the back can be done in the following way. Pick up the dumbbells and lean forward. Then raise your arms and pull them to the area between the chest and stomach. First, raise both hands simultaneously, and then - just one at a time. The main thing: raising your hands - do not bend them and do not raise them above shoulder level.

The lower part of the spinal cord is also very vulnerable and needs strengthening. Here are some exercises. Take the weight bar that fits your physical development. While holding the bar on the straightened shoulders, lean forward, without bending your back. Straightening, round off a little back - this will help you avoid injury to the spine.

There are also exercises for posture, performing which you do not need to use gravity. Pull out your hands in front of you, connecting your fingertips. Then raise your hands up and return to the starting position. For such exercises, you can use a gymnastic stick. Hold it with both hands over your head. With its help, you can make slopes without bending your back. In the absence of a stick, take a towel by pulling it between your hands.

Become, huddled against the wall and check whether you can put your hand between you and the wall? There are several points of contact along which you can check the correctness of your posture. If you touch the wall with the shoulders, the back of the head, the upper part of the buttocks, the heels, the calves - it means that everything is in order with your posture.
